Ossiam increased its holdings in W. R. Berkley Co. (NYSE:WRB - Free Report) by 21.0%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 23,790 shares of the insurance provider's stock after buying an additional 4,128 shares during the period. Ossiam's holdings in W. R. Berkley were worth $1,392,000 as of its most recent SEC filing.
Other hedge funds and other institutional investors have also added to or reduced their stakes in the company. Whipplewood Advisors LLC purchased a new position in shares of W. R. Berkley during the fourth quarter worth about $35,000. Catalyst Capital Advisors LLC bought a new position in shares of W. R. Berkley in the 4th quarter worth $42,000. Crowley Wealth Management Inc. bought a new stake in shares of W. R. Berkley during the 4th quarter worth $59,000. Tortoise Investment Management LLC increased its stake in W. R. Berkley by 69.9% in the fourth quarter. Tortoise Investment Management LLC now owns 1,313 shares of the insurance provider's stock valued at $77,000 after acquiring an additional 540 shares during the last quarter. Finally, Newbridge Financial Services Group Inc. bought a new stake in W. R. Berkley during the fourth quarter worth about $79,000. 68.82% of the stock is currently owned by hedge funds and other institutional investors.

W. R. Berkley Stock Down 1.8 %
W. R. Berkley stock traded down $1.28 on Friday, hitting $70.47. 1,814,722 shares of the stock traded hands, compared to its average volume of 1,772,830. The business's fifty day simple moving average is $65.50 and its 200 day simple moving average is $61.81. The firm has a market cap of $26.73 billion, a P/E ratio of 16.15,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 1.56 and a beta of 0.40. The company has a current ratio of 0.36, a quick ratio of 0.36 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.34. W. R. Berkley Co. has a 1 year low of $50.73 and a 1 year high of $76.38.
W. R. Berkley (NYSE:WRB -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Monday, April 21st. The insurance provider reported $1.01 EPS for the quarter, missing analysts' consensus estimates of $1.08 by ($0.07). The company had revenue of $3.01 billion during the quarter, compared to the consensus estimate of $3.01 billion. W. R. Berkley had a return on equity of 20.83% and a net margin of 12.88%. As a group, sell-side analysts forecast that W. R. Berkley Co. will post 4.33 earnings per share for the current year.
W. R. Berkley Announces Dividend
The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Wednesday, March 12th. Stockholders of record on Monday, March 3rd were given a $0.08 dividend. This represents a $0.32 annualized dividend and a dividend yield of 0.45%. The ex-dividend date of this dividend was Monday, March 3rd. W. R. Berkley's dividend payout ratio is presently 7.42%.
W. R. Berkley Profile
(
Free Report)
W. R. Berkley Corporation, an insurance holding company, operates as a commercial lines writers worldwide. It operates in two segments, Insurance and Reinsurance & Monoline Excess. The Insurance segment underwrites commercial insurance business, including excess and surplus lines, admitted lines, and specialty personal lines.
